The Alief Taylor Lions will be playing at home against the Alief Hastings Bears at 7:10 p.m. on Friday. Alief Taylor will be hoping to continue their three-game streak of scoring more goals each contest than the last.
In what's become a running theme this season, Alief Taylor gave their fans yet another huge victory on Tuesday. They never let Dawson onto the board and left with a 3-0 win. Given Alief Taylor's advantage in MaxPreps' Texas soccer rankings (they are ranked 172nd, while Dawson is ranked 456th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Alief Taylor was led to victory by the tag-team duo of
Anthony Sorto and
Jaime Bonilla, who scored all three of Alief Taylor's goals. The pair have combined for a total of ten so far this season.
Meanwhile, Alief Hastings' last contest on Friday was all defense as neither team scored a goal. They and Dawson finished up their match with a 0-0 draw. The result (or lack thereof) was the first time Alief Hastings has been dealt a draw since back in January.
Alief Taylor's victory bumped their record up to 12-4-2. Alief Hastings' draw makes their record 2-9-4 this season.
Alief Taylor came out on top in a nail-biter against Alief Hastings in their previous meeting back in January, sneaking past 1-0. Does Alief Taylor have another victory up their sleeve, or will Alief Hastings tur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
